Web11 de set. de 2024 · When the vagus nerve is stimulated, it slows down heart rate, slows and deepens breathing rate, and increases digestion. It transitions the body from a stressful state to a relaxed state. In this relaxed state, the body can recover from whatever stress — be that from work or a life event — we put it under. Web8 de ago. de 2024 · First, damage to the vagus nerve can occur. The vagus nerve is quite long – it is the longest cranial nerve in the body! It goes from the brain, down the neck, into the chest cavity, then continues to snake through the abdominal cavity. If it becomes damaged for any reason, it doesn’t work well.
